crypto: x86/sha1 - Fix reads beyond the number of blocks passed
commit 8861249c740fc4af9ddc5aee321eafefb960d7c6 upstream. It was reported that the sha1 AVX2 function(sha1_transform_avx2) is reading ahead beyond its intended data, and causing a crash if the next block is beyond page boundary: http://marc.info/?l=linux-crypto-vger&m=149373371023377 This patch makes sure that there is no overflow for any buffer length.
